Handover: TilePioneer Prefetcher

Taking over from Marek. The map-tile prefetcher warms zoom levels 10–14 along predicted routes; plugin authors hook into the pre-fetch queue via the extension API, which is stable. Cache eviction is LRU with a 6 GB cap — don't raise it without checking the Orvane cluster quotas. Plugin sandbox keys rotate monthly. To restore the sealed plugin-signing bundle after rotation, use the passphrase that follows.

vault phrase of fahip-bagag = drudor-ulays-zoreth-fenir-rusiel-jorir-ulair-joreth-ulavan-ralael

Leadership Review Briefing — Proposed JV with Kestrel Fabrication

Finance team: the proposed joint venture would combine our Meridian tooling line with Kestrel's plant in Dunmore Vale. Split: 55/45 in our favor. Capital commitment: modest, phased over two years. Breakeven modeled at month 19. Risks: supply concentration, IP carve-outs still unresolved. Decision requested at Thursday's review. One confidential consideration follows for your eyes only.

management briefing: The pricing group signed off on a budget of $40.7 million for Project Holath. The renewal with Holethax Holdings closes at $35.8 million a year, 63 percent above the last contract.

Handover: Nightfill scheduler. This runs the nightly backfills for the Rookmere warehouse. Key things: jobs are idempotent, but re-running within the same window double-counts the ledger table, so respect the lockfile. DST transitions are handled by pinning to UTC — do not change that. For reference, the scheduler currently runs with the following configuration values.

deployment values, hahig-bahaf:
[silys]
team = noveth
access_code = ac_f34f45
owner = novwyn.gormir
host = silys.qorvelstack.example
port = 8080
peer = wenys.torvaworks.test
salt = ebb2fb97
pin = 6233

MEMO — Customer Concentration Risk

Branch managers: Halloway Grain now accounts for 46% of Rennick Logistics' quarterly revenue, up from 31%. One contract loss would breach our covenant buffers. Effective immediately, prioritise pipeline diversification; no new capacity commitments to Halloway without sign-off from Marta Ibbs. Weekly exposure reports begin Monday. Our mitigation strategy, for your eyes only, is noted directly below.

board note of kadug-tawig: Only 5 of the 100 pilot accounts renewed Oliath, so a churn review is set for April 15.